I am beginning to believe we meet people in our life for a reason. I havent felt this so strongly before but i do think there is a reason behind having some real important people in our lives. It neednt necessarily be permanent but there is always a purpose for both.

Nope .. the soul is complete in itself. We wander looknig for something which we think we need or we dont have but in reality its all there within us .. we look for the right person to evolve in to the next stage spiritually by sharing and learning ..

Each person who walks in to our life to share a part of him or her becomes an important part of our existence in this life .. what many would call a karmic connection. But we have to move on for the doul to fulfil the purpose of its presence that is if we know what our purpose is ( altogether another story )

Galactic_bodhi: I believe people share karma. Some people make what is known as a karmic contract from life to life, and this explains this feeling people get of completion. But I agree with dawn. We can be complete within ourselves, we just have to get over these attachments that haunt us for no real good reason other than energy cant be destroyed.


GB, we share a lot of the same beliefs...to a point.

Yes, I agree with GB above on shared karma and the karmic contract. These people are also your parents, siblings and lifelong friends (if you have those, this is why), not just your spouse(s).

To make a long story short, accepting that I had this with my late husband, and what the reasons were for the timing that gave us such a short time in this life, was a big part of helping me onto the road to healing from the loss. We'll see each other again next time.

However, I also believe that you can have more than one of these.

We are complete within ourselves, though...I don't need someone to "complete" me, so much as I desire a partner who complements me (no, not flatters)...someone to share life with as a partner because humans aren't designed to be alone.
